Setup Accesso SSH senza password
Per impostare l'accesso senza password per SSH, è necessario seguire i passaggi di seguito
Passo 1: Assicurati che SSH sia abilitato sul tuo dispositivo Raspberry e puoi seguire Qui Per abilitare il servizio SSH.
Passo 2: Usa il comando di seguito per generare un Chiave SSH coppia con il tuo ID se non hai una coppia di tasti SSH esistente.
$ ssh -keygen -t rsa
Passaggio 3: Quindi ti chiederà di inserire una passphrase, premere il pulsante INVIO più tempo senza immettere la passphrase.
Di conseguenza, questo genera la chiave SSH sul tuo terminale.
Passaggio 4: Ora per vedere la chiave generata correttamente sul tuo sistema, usa quanto segue "ls"Comando:
$ ls -al ~/.ssh/id_*
Ora devi copiare il "Id_Rsa.pub"File per aggiungere questo al sistema per la rimozione della password. Per questo processo, è necessario inserire il comando di seguito nel terminale:
$ ssh-copy-id -i ~/.SSH/ID_RSA.pub pi@raspberrypi
Assicurati di avere lo stesso nome utente e nome host "Pi@Raspberrypi", che puoi confermare dal terminale.
Tipo"SÌ"Per aggiungere il tasto SSH.
Potrebbe essere necessario inserire la password del sistema per l'ultima volta, farlo per confermare le modifiche.
Dopo questo passaggio, hai rimosso correttamente l'autenticazione della password per l'accesso SSH.
Puoi controllare il tuo sistema Raspberry Pi per vedere se è possibile accedere a SSH senza password:
$ ssh pi@raspberrypi
Ciò garantisce di non richiedere alcuna password per l'accesso SSH perché la chiave SSH viene aggiunta al sistema.
Accesso remoto a un server
Nel caso in cui desideri utilizzare un processo simile per un altro server come il tuo laptop o PC, puoi farlo facilmente installando prima l'applicazione Putyy sul sistema Raspberry Pi utilizzando il seguente comando:
$ sudo APT Installa tools di stuzzichini
Il motivo per l'installazione di questo sul sistema Raspberry Pi per generare una chiave SSH per consentire ad altri sistemi di eseguire l'accesso SSH senza password.
Dopo aver installato lo strumento PUTTY su Raspberry Pi, utilizzare il comando seguente per creare "Id_Rsa.ppk"File nella home directory che include le informazioni di autorizzazione copiate da Id_Rsa file.
$ puttygen ~/.SSH/ID_RSA -O ID_RSA.ppk
Il comando sopra genera il file Id_Rsa.ppk File nella tua home directory e devi trasferire questo file sul tuo laptop o PC.
Ora spostati verso il tuo PC o laptop e scarica il Stucco applicazione.
Dopo l'installazione di Stucco, Aprilo nel sistema per aprire la finestra di configurazione.
Clicca sul "Ssh"Opzione da"Connessione"Categoria.
Quindi selezionare "AUTH" dal "Ssh"Elenco che si è esteso ulteriormente dopo aver fatto clic su SSH
Ora fai clic su "Navigare"Pulsante e caricare il Id_Rsa File che hai trasferito dal tuo sistema Raspberry Pi.
Quindi fare clic su Sessione opzione, Aggiungi il tuo indirizzo IP di Raspberry Pi e fai clic su "Aprire"Pulsante.
UN Avviso di sicurezza PUTTY La finestra di dialogo apparirà sullo schermo e devi accettarlo facendo clic su "Accettare"Pulsante:
Verrà visualizzata una finestra nera sullo schermo in cui è necessario inserire il nome utente di Raspberry Pi.
Dopo aver inserito il nome utente, accederà automaticamente al terminale del dispositivo senza chiedere una password, il che garantisce che abbiamo impostato correttamente l'accesso SSH senza password per Raspberry Pi.
Questo è tutto per questa guida!
Conclusione
La rimozione della password di accesso SSH potrebbe non essere un'opzione sicura ma se si è l'unica persona che utilizza questo dispositivo, la rimozione della password non è affatto male. Per impostare l'accesso SSH senza password, prima, è necessario generare una chiave SSH e quindi aggiungere alcuni altri comandi dalle linee guida sopra menzionate per abilitare correttamente l'accesso SSH senza password. Successivamente, è necessario installare l'applicazione stuzzichina sul sistema Raspberry Pi per generare un Id_Rsa File in modo da poter utilizzare questo file per accedere al terminale Raspberry Pi in remoto senza una password.